Output b99656a1714d3290cb9da59012ea0fa8a32cc8abb3cbfa813c57569bdaf2aee2:1

value
1915918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19bc40eeeba39d8b32665c8a85238624d34a535d OP_EQUAL
address
3436LS1uxbbSucnKwHWE216rEpo9tHJBU1
transaction
b99656a1714d3290cb9da59012ea0fa8a32cc8abb3cbfa813c57569bdaf2aee2
confirmations
470711
spent
true